BRAKE ABNORMALITY DETECTION SYSTEM AND BRAKE ABNORMALITY DETECTION METHOD IN TWIN-MOTOR-DRIVEN ROBOT
20230173679 ยท 2023-06-08
Inventors
Cpc classification
B25J9/1674
PERFORMING OPERATIONS; TRANSPORTING
International classification
Abstract
An operation controller configured to give a fine operation command to a master shaft in a state in which servomotors are excited and respective excitation brakes of the master shaft and the slave shaft are released, and an abnormality detector configured to perform detection of an abnormality of the excitation brake of the slave shaft by detecting an operation amount of the slave shaft that is obtained when the slave shaft is finely operated in accordance with the fine operation command to the master shaft in a controlled manner, and comparing the operation amount with a reference value are included.
Claims
1. A brake abnormality detection system in a twin-motor-driven robot including a master shaft of a servomotor equipped with an excitation brake, and a slave shaft of a servomotor equipped with an excitation brake, which are connected with a manipulator output shaft via respective decelerators, the brake abnormality detection system comprising: an operation controller configured to give a fine operation command to the master shaft in a state in which the servomotors are excited and the respective excitation brakes of the master shaft and the slave shaft are released; and an abnormality detector configured to perform detection of an abnormality of the excitation brake of the slave shaft by detecting an operation amount of the slave shaft that is obtained when the slave shaft is finely operated in accordance with the fine operation command to the master shaft in a controlled manner, and comparing the operation amount with a reference value.
2. The brake abnormality detection system in a twin-motor-driven robot according to claim 1, wherein the fine operation command is at a level of being absorbed into the decelerators and the manipulator output shaft, and not causing the slave shaft to perform physical following.
3. A brake abnormality detection method in a twin-motor-driven robot including a master shaft of a servomotor equipped with an excitation brake, and a slave shaft of a servomotor equipped with an excitation brake, which are connected with a manipulator output shaft via respective decelerators, the brake abnormality detection method comprising: giving a fine operation command to the master shaft in a state in which the servomotors are excited and the respective excitation brakes of the master shaft and the slave shaft are released; and performing detection of an abnormality of the excitation brake of the slave shaft by detecting an operation amount of the slave shaft that is obtained when the slave shaft is finely operated in accordance with the fine operation command to the master shaft in a controlled manner, and comparing the operation amount with a reference value.
Description
BRIEF DESCRIPTION OF DRAWINGS
[0023]
[0024]
[0025]
[0026]
DETAILED DESCRIPTION
[0027] Hereinafter, an embodiment of the present invention will be described with reference to the drawings. In addition, to facilitate the understanding of description, the same components and steps in the drawings are assigned the same reference signs as far as possible, and the redundant description will be omitted.
[0028] First of all, a non-excitation actuated-type brake-equipped motor will be described with reference to
[0029] The brake 2 includes a brake pad 4 and an excitation coil 6, and a mechanical spring 5 interposed between these.
[0030] If current flows to the excitation coil 6, as illustrated in
[0031] In contrast to this, if current to the excitation coil 6 is blocked, as illustrated in
[0032] There is a configuration of coupling rotations of two motors and generating a double torque in a case where a large torque is required for a rotational shaft of an arm in a robot. In this configuration, a pair of non-excitation actuated-type brake-equipped motors in the above-described example is provided.
[0033] Specifically, for example, as illustrated in
[0034] Referring also to a control flow of a servo control device X in
[0035] For example, in a control system having such a configuration, target position control is performed while a current position information from an encoder (rotational position detector) 15A attached to the servomotor 12A, and a current position information from an encoder (rotational position detector) 15B attached to the servomotor 12B, being momentarily taken into the controller 20.
[0036] Abnormality detection of the brake 11B of the servomotor 12B constituting the slave shaft is performed as follows.
[0037] In a state in which the servomotor 12A and the servomotor 12B are excited and the brakes 11A and 11B are released, as illustrated in
[0038] Consequently, a part of current of the fine operation command flows to the servomotor 12B provided with the slave shaft, and the slave shaft finely operates in accordance with the fine operation command to the master shaft in a controlled manner.
[0039] Abnormality detection is performed by detecting an operation amount of the slave shaft (the servomotor 12B) that is obtained when the slave shaft performs the fine operation, using the encoder (rotational position detector) 15B, for example, and comparing the detected operation amount with a reference value of an operation amount. The controller 20 includes an abnormality detector 22 for the detection.
[0040] For example, if a fine operation amount of the slave shaft is larger than the reference value, it is determined that the brake 11B for the slave shaft has no failure.
[0041] Alternatively, if the fine operation amount is 0 or equal to or smaller than the reference value, a brake failure can be determined assuming that the brake 11B for the slave shaft is not released.
[0042] In addition, it is desirable that the fine operation command is at a level of being absorbed into the decelerators 13A and 13B, and the manipulator output shaft 14, and not exerting physical influence on the slave shaft 12B.
[0043] As described above, a slave side brake abnormality and a failure in a twin-motor-driven robot can be detected.
[0044] Moreover, a robot stop caused by a secondary failure attributed to this can be prevented before the robot stop happens.
[0045] The present invention can be applied to a working machine and the like in addition to an industrial robot such as a multijoint robot, and the present invention also includes these as targets.